I don't know the context in which this was said, but I think I understand. It's human nature to desire justice, and this person was probably looking at those who believe that a thief, rapist, murderer can enter heaven simply by a change of heart and wondering where that justice is. I don't blame them, really, particularly when said belief is often accompanied by 'non-Christians don't go to heaven.'
The funny thing about only Christians going to heaven is that a whole lot of Christians have a mistaken understanding of what being a Christian means. A Christian follows Jesus, does the will of His Father and displays the fruit of the Holy Spirit (love, joy, peace, longsuffering, gentleness, goodness, faith, meekness and temperance). Those who do gain heaven are going to be meeting people that will cause them to proclaim "I didn't know you were Christian" and they will also be noting who is not there (church going, Bible thumping hypocrites ... perhaps like those who turned Mohatma Gandhi away from their church because he was the 'wrong' color, those who steal the bread of the labor of their neighbor by proxy, those who in their zeal to 'love' all people dismiss God's warnings about certain sins and declare that they were not really sins afterall).

I prefer to believe this as well. Thank you.If Heaven exists, even if people in Heaven are still the same recognisable individuals they were on Earth, then they will still have been transformed into something much more wonderful:
'Though outwardly we are wasting away, yet inwardly we are being renewed day by day. For our light and momentary troubles are achieving for us an eternal glory that far outweighs them all.' (2Cor 4)
So presumably the murderers, rapists etc - and all of us other sinners! - will have had that evil purged and eradicated by God, so that the original child of God, made in God's image will be restored.
Also, the victims will have been comforted, healed, and restored to their intended glory.
And those who long for the cold justice of revenge will have had the eyes of forgiveness opened by God.
So Heaven won't be full of resentful, hurt souls who feel God has neglected justice, but full of healed souls who are, in the words of the hymn, Ransomed, Healed, Restored, Forgiven.
